Target
-
Function
Hormone that seems to suppress insulin ability to stimulate glucose uptake into adipose cells. Potentially links obesity to diabetes. -
Tissue specificity
Expressed only in fatty tissues. -
Sequence similarities
Belongs to the resistin/FIZZ family. -
Cellular localization
Secreted. - Information by UniProt
